Onsite training

Bring our trainers team onsite to train your employees.

Learn more


Symfony

Discovering the Form Framework

Learn how to build and customize web forms in a couple of hours with the powerfull symfony's forms framework.


This online training invites you to discover one of the most powerfull symfony's tools: the Forms Framework.

Coming sessions


No session is currently scheduled.

Goals


In only one hour, you will discover how to setup powerfull forms and how to customize them thanks to a convenient API provided by the symfony's form framework.


Program

Download the program as PDF

Discovering the Form Framework

  • The sfForm object
  • Widget objects
  • Validator objects

Building a new form

  • Creating a form class
  • Defining widgets and validators
  • Passing options to the form
  • Passing options to widgets and validators
  • Overriding default error messages
  • Automating forms rendering
  • Rendering a form by hand
  • Discovering built-in security features against CSRF threats
  • Understanding the validation process
  • Initializing a form with default values

Doctrine integration

  • Binding a form to a Doctrine model
  • Generating Doctrine form classes
  • Overriding the default generated forms' configuration

Session details


Reference code

SFFORMLVL1

Audience

PHP and symfony developers

Duration

1 hour

Training type

Elearning

Topics

Forms, Doctrine, MVC

Pre-requisites

Symfony basics


For further information

+33 140 998 205

We remain at your disposal for further information.

Contact us